品名:米米花-靜岡極濃抹茶味

規格:100士5g公克/包

成份:白米、椰子油、白砂糖、海藻糖、綠茶粉、抹茶香料(乳糖、二氧化矽、B-環狀糊精、丙二醇、三乙酸甘油酯、香料、焦糖色素)、色素(麥芽糊精、黃梔子色素、梔子藍色素)。

原產地: 台灣

淨重: 100g*包

有效日期: 詳見外包裝標示

保存期限: 12個月

本産品含有牛奶及其製品、可能導致過敏症狀。
